On Thu, 05 Mar 2009 10:08:34 +0100, Laurent Vromman wrote:

> When I use the completion with the <TAB> key, it crashes with the
> following message (in french, sorry for that) :
> 
> $ cd ~/<TAB>
> malloc : ../bash/parse.y:5561 : assertion manquée
> free : appelé avec un bloc non alloué comme argument
> dernière commande : ll
> Annulation...Abandon
> 
> (Here is a possible translation :
> malloc : ../bash/parse.y:5561 : assertion failed
> free : called with a non allocated block as an argument
> last command : ll
> Cancel
> )
> 
> This happens every time I try to use the completion, not only with the
> command cd.
> 
> The real problem is the completion is not the only one to crash, but
> the running bash shell crashes too, closing the session.

This isn't a bash-completion bug, it's bash's.

Attaching strace and gdb logs of bash crashing.
